Performance Business Partner (Core)
Maximus
• Support delivery of contractual KPIS and performance targets across the assigned portfolio (Complex Prime, Complex Subcon or Core)• Monitor operational performance and lead regular performance reviews, surfacing emerging risks or underperformance• Collaborate with Insight and Operational teams to support deep dives and improvement initiatives• Ensure operational teams have visibility of key data and understand levers for performance improvement • Track agreed improvement actions and escalate unresolved issues• Support contract mobilisation, transition or recovery planning as required• Act as a critical friend and trusted advisor to operational leads and Portfolio Directors Qualifications & Experience
Essential
• Background in performance, contract delivery or service operations.• Ability to interpret operational data and identify root causes. • Experience facilitating performance reviews and recovery plans. • Strong stakeholder management skills.
Desirable
• Experience in outsourced or regulated contract environments. • Understanding of public sector KPIs or commissioner expectations. • Familiarity with continuous improvement methodologies.

We are a Disability Confident Leader, thanks to our commitment to the recruitment, retention and career development of people with disabilities and long-term conditions. The Disability Confident scheme includes a guaranteed interview for any applicant with a disability who meets the minimum requirements for a job. When you complete your job application you will find a question asking you if you would like to apply under the Disability Confident Guaranteed Interview Scheme. If you feel that you have a disability and apply under this scheme, providing that you meet the essential criteria for the job, you will then be invited for an interview. Your Guaranteed Interview application will only be shared with the hiring manager and the local resourcing team.
